Biography
Associate Professor of Management John Dobson’s research and teaching focus on the power of entrepreneurship in helping nascent entrepreneurs start successful businesses so that they can build a better future for themselves and their families.
Dobson is the founder of the DYME Institute, which provides world-class entrepreneurship education to marginalized communities. He has worked with over 40 universities and entrepreneurship centers around the world to help develop their entrepreneurship programming. He works with the Massachusetts Department of Corrections to help prepare reentry populations to start successful businesses upon their release. He conducts entrepreneurship workshops for recent immigrants in English, Spanish, Portuguese and Haitian Creole.
